A Love Story That Sparked a Classic... Twice!
Imagine two people who can't stand each other in real life, constantly bickering and disagreeing. Yet, they both secretly pour their hearts out in anonymous letters to a mysterious pen pal, unaware that their beloved correspondent is actually their workplace rival! Sound familiar?
That's the timeless premise of "She Loves Me," and if it rings a bell, it's because this delightful story has inspired not one, but two beloved Hollywood romantic comedies!

The Original: It all started with the 1937 Hungarian play, Parfumerie.
The First Film Adaptation: In 1940, Hollywood turned it into the classic Jimmy Stewart and Margaret Sullavan film, "The Shop Around the Corner."
The Second Film Adaptation: And yes, you knew it...this very same storyline became the heartwarming 1998 hit, "You've Got Mail," starring Tom Hanks and Meg Ryan.
So, if you loved watching Joe Fox and Kathleen Kelly's email romance unfold, you're going to adore "She Loves Me" and meeting Georg Nowack and Amalia Balash as they navigate their own charming, anonymous correspondence!
